This paper explores a new method for action synchronization and control of telerobotic systems. The significance of the method is that it can effectively deal with the random time delay existing in the communication channel, such as the Internet. In this paper we present a modular system for remote monitoring and control of energy consumption. In particular, we demonstrate the application of the proposed system for electric energy monitoring and control in domestic or medium size office installations.
